    What's special

    Largest 1BR/Balcony layout with double exposures! Enter via a large foyer opening to an expansive living room with two walls off glass offering excellent light. Sliding glass doors off the living room lead to a warm and inviting private balcony with ample room for seating. The windowed eat-in kitchen can be opened up directly to the living room by removing two walls to create more of an open, loft-like feel. Build out a dining island with bar stools and underneath storage or simply have a graciously proportioned dining area. The bedroom has plenty of space for a king sized bed plus additional furnishings and has two spacious closets including a walk in. Windowed bath and 4 spacious closets offer excellent storage and the entire apartment has been freshly painted with newly refinished parquet wood flooring. This coveted 03 line is uniquely positioned on the outside corner of the building offering excellent light and privacy. The Seward Park Co-op amenities include a fully equipped gym, two private gated parks, playroom, community room, in building laundry and on site management and maintenance. Just 2 blocks to the F trains at East Broadway and 3 to F, J, M, Z at Delancey/Essex. M14A SBS stops right at the corner of the building. Close to great restaurants, cafes, galleries, etc. on Ludlow, Orchard, Division Clinton and Broome streets. Steps to Essex Crossing with Trader Joe's, Target, Regal Cinema, Essex Market, the Market Line and more...! Dogs permitted with registration.
